Hidden Log Cabin Museum

Covered log structure inside with four rooms added in late 1800s. Ozark primitives. Van Buren's oldest structure. Open Apr-Nov. Nominal admission.

Location: Corner John and Ash Sts, Van Buren MissouriTelephone 573-323-4563
